How can companies effectively balance the need for collecting and storing customer data in CRM systems with ensuring compliance with data privacy regulations such as GDPR and CCPA?
Companies can effectively balance the need for collecting and storing customer data in CRM systems with ensuring compliance with data privacy regulations by implementing strict data governance policies and procedures. They should only collect necessary data and obtain explicit consent from customers before storing their information. Regularly auditing and monitoring data practices, ensuring data encryption and security measures are in place, and providing customers with transparency and control over their data are also crucial steps in maintaining compliance with regulations like GDPR and CCPA. Lastly, companies should stay informed about updates to privacy laws and adjust their practices accordingly to remain compliant.
